Heterocyclic compounds form the backbone of many modern pharmaceuticals, offering unique structural diversity and biological activity. Among these, pyrimidine derivatives hold a special place due to their prevalence in nucleobases and their broad spectrum of therapeutic applications. This article delves into the importance of one such compound, 2,4,6,8-Tetrahydroxy-Pyrimido-(5,4D)Pyrimidine (CAS 6713-54-8), and its critical role as a chemical intermediate in the pharmaceutical industry.

The significance of 2,4,6,8-Tetrahydroxy-Pyrimido-(5,4D)Pyrimidine lies in its function as a key building block for synthesizing complex drug molecules. Its structure, featuring a fused pyrimido-pyrimidine ring system with multiple hydroxyl groups, makes it a versatile starting material for various organic transformations. Researchers and manufacturers seeking to buy 2,4,6,8-Tetrahydroxy-Pyrimido-(5,4D)Pyrimidine often do so for its application in creating active pharmaceutical ingredients (APIs) like dipyridamole, which is used to prevent blood clots.

For those involved in organic synthesis, understanding the properties of such intermediates is crucial. This particular compound is characterized by its high purity, typically exceeding 98%, and its appearance as a fine white crystalline powder. Its stability and reactivity profile make it an attractive choice for chemists aiming for efficient and high-yield synthetic routes.
